CxFmsAlarmLogCtrl Properties

The CxFmsAlarmLogCtrl object contains the following properties.

General Properties

Browse by letter:     A     B     C     D     E     F     I     P     S     U    

Property SubType Read Only Description

AlarmRecSourceFilter

Integer

No

Returns/sets the alarm record source filter

Possible values for this property are as follows.

  • 8 — Entry alarms
  • 10 — User alarms
  • 255 — Any alarms

Default value is 255 — Any alarms

Appearance

Integer

No

Returns/sets the appearance of the object boundary

Possible values for this property are as follows.

  • 0 — Flat
  • 1 — 3D

Default value is 0 — Flat

BeginDate

String

No

Note: This property is only used if the UseSessionOptions property is set to 0 - No.

Returns/sets the starting date of the FMS Alarm control

This string can be in one of the following forms.

  • Absolute date - for example: 1/31/2022
  • Relative date - for example: T (today), T-14 (14 days prior to today), or T+1 (one day following today)

Default value is T-7

BorderStyle

Integer

No

Returns/sets the border style

Possible values for this property are as follows.

  • 0 — None
  • 1 — Fixed Single

Default value is 0 — None

ChooserFilterString

String

No

Returns/sets the filter to be used when retrieving Nodes

Wildcard values * (multiple character) and ? (single character) are supported. Wildcards can be used in any part of the string to specify that any character or set of characters is allowed in its place.

Example

A filter string of "*Test*" will retrieve all Nodes with the word "Test" somewhere in the string, such as "TestDevice" or "MyTestDevice" or "Device001Test". 

Default value is * (multiple character wildcard)

ChooserFilterType

Integer

No

Returns/sets the Node property that will be filtered by the string specified in the ChooserFilterString property

Possible values for this property are as follows.

  • 0 — Name
  • 1 — Description
  • 2 — ID

Default value is 0 — Name

ChooserGroupSelection

String

No

Returns/sets the group currently selected in the Node chooser’s Group combo box

ChooserPrimarySortColumn

Integer

No

Returns/sets the primary sort column of the Node chooser’s Node list

Possible values for this property are as follows.

  • 0 — Type ascending
  • 2 — Name ascending
  • 3 — Description ascending
  • 4 — Type descending
  • 5 — Name descending
  • 6 — Description descendin

Default value is 2 — Name ascending

ChooserSiteServiceSelection

String

No

Returns/sets the Site.Service currently selected in the Node chooser’s FMS combo box

ChooserSiteServiceVisible

Boolean

No

Returns/sets whether or not the Node chooser’s FMS combo box is visible

Possible values for this property are as follows.

  • 0 — No
  • 1 — Yes

Default value is 1 — Yes

CmdDefinitionXml

String

No

Returns/sets the XML specifying the custom FMS commands configured for the control

Another way to configure this property is to use the control’s property page.

DateFormat

Integer

No

Note: This property is only used if the UseSessionOptions property is set to 0 - No.

Returns/sets the format of the dates shown in the FMS Alarm control

Possible values for this property are as follows.

  • 0 — Device time
  • 1 — Contract time
  • 2 — Local time

Default value is 0 — Device time

EndDate

String

No

Note: This property is only used if the UseSessionOptions property is set to 0 - No.

Returns/sets the ending date of the FMS Alarm control

This string can be in one of the following forms.

  • Absolute date - for example: 1/31/2022
  • Relative date - for example: T (today), T-14 (14 days prior to today), or T+1 (one day following today)

Default value is T

FilterConfigXml

String

No

Returns/sets the XML specifying the filter for the data that will be displayed in the FMS Alarm control 

Another way to configure this property is to use the CygNet FMS Alarm Control Properties dialog box ((OCXProperties) > Alarm Log page, then Log source).

See Configure Filter in the Using the Alarm Control topic for more information about the filter settings.

Font

StdFont

No

Returns/sets the font used by the FMS Alarm control

Click to access the Font dialog box to make font selections.

Default value is MS Shell Dlg.

IsEditing

Boolean

Yes

Returns whether or not the user is currently editing data in the FMS Alarm control

PITDateTime

String

No

Note: This property is only used if the UsePIT property is set to 1 - Yes.

Returns/sets the Point in Time date and time of the FMS Alarm control

This string can be in one of the following forms.

  • Absolute Date/Time - for example: 1/31/2022 7:10:14 AM
  • Relative Date/Time - for example: y-1 m-2 d=15 H=5 M=30 S=0
  • Relative Day- an offset from the current day T, for example: T-10

Default value is T, date and time today.

See Using the Home Menu for more information about PIT mode.

SessionBeginDate

String

No

Note: This property is only used if the UseSessionOptions property is set to 1 - Yes.

Returns/sets the Session starting date for the time window displayed in the control. 

This string can be in one of the following forms.

  • Absolute date - for example: 1/31/2022
  • Relative date - for example: T (today), T-14 (14 days prior to today), or T+1 (one day following today)

Note: Because Session options are universal to all FMS controls, this property can only be set via script during runtime, and the value is not saved to the control.

SessionDateFormat

Integer

No

Note: This property is only used if the UseSessionOptions property is set to 1 - Yes.

Returns/sets the Session date/time format for the time window displayed in the control

Possible values for this property are as follows.

  • 0 — Device time
  • 1 — Contract time
  • 2 — Local time

Note: Because Session options are universal to all FMS controls, this property can only be set via script during runtime, and the value is not saved to the control.

SessionEndDate

String

No

Note: This property is only used if the UseSessionOptions property is set to 1 - Yes.

Returns/sets the Session ending date for the time window displayed in the control

This string can be in one of the following forms.

  • Absolute date - for example: 1/31/2022
  • Relative date - for example: T (today), T-14 (14 days prior to today), or T+1 (one day following today)

Note: Because Session options are universal to all FMS controls, this property can only be set via script during runtime, and the value is not saved to the control.

SessionNodeTag

String

No

Note: This property is only used if the UseSessionNode property is set to 1 - Yes.

Returns/sets the Session Node tag, which specifies the active Node in the FMS Alarm control

This tag must be in the form SITE.SERVICE|ID (for example, TEST.FMS|2540).

Note: Because Session options are universal to all FMS controls, this property can only be set via script during runtime, and the value is not saved to the control.

ShadingBackColor

OLE_COLOR

No

Returns/sets the color of the cells in the FMS Alarm control

See Shading Colors for more information about this property.

Default value is 255.250.205 (pale yellow)

ShadingForeColor

OLE_COLOR

No

Returns/sets the color of the text in the FMS Alarm control

See Shading Colors for more information about this property.

Default value is 0.0.0 (black)

ShowChooserPane

Boolean

No

Returns/sets whether or not the Chooser pane will be displayed in the control

Possible values for this property are as follows.

  • 0 - No
  • 1 - Yes

Default value is 1 - Yes

ShowOptionsPane

Boolean

No

Returns/sets whether or not the Options pane will be displayed in the control

Possible values for this property are as follows.

  • 0 - No
  • 1 - Yes

Default value is 1 - Yes

ShowShading

Integer

No

Returns/sets which parts of the grid will be shaded with color

Possible values for this property are as follows.

  • 0 — None
  • 1 — Foreground (text)
  • 2 — Background (cell)
  • 3 — Both

See Shading Colors for more information about this property.

Default value is 3 — Both

UseFilterConfig

Boolean

No

Returns/sets whether or not to use the configured filter values (FilterConfigXml) to determine what data to display in the control

Possible values for this property are as follows.

  • 0 - No
  • 1 - Yes

Default value is 0 - No

UsePIT

Boolean

No

Returns/sets whether or not the PITDateTime property will be used

Possible values for this property are as follows.

  • 0 — No
  • 1 — Yes

Default value is 0 — No

UseSessionNode

Boolean

No

Returns/sets whether or not the SessionNodeTag property will specify the active Node in the FMS Alarm control

If this property is set to 0 - No, the FMS Alarm control will present a Chooser page for selection of the active Node.

Possible values for this property are as follows.

  • 0 — No
  • 1 — Yes

Default value is 1 — Yes

UseSessionOptions

Boolean

No

Returns/sets whether or not the SessionBeginDate, SessionEndDate, and SessionDateFormat properties will be used in place of the BeginDate, EndDate, and DateFormat properties.

Possible values for this property are as follows.

  • 0 — No
  • 1 — Yes

Default value is 1 — Yes

Back to top